THUNDER BAY – The family of a man who died last weekend on a Bruce Street trail has asked police not to provide further details into the victim’s death.
Police, in a brief release issued on Thursday afternoon, said the post-mortem examination was completed in Toronto and they were respecting the family’s wishes.
Police said there is no person of interest in the case.
The 22-year-old victim, who has not been named, was found unconscious on the trail on Saturday at about 4:30 p.m. by a passerby. He was transported to hospital where he was later pronounced dead.
